Output 56e8699e193a80f149088145fdaa8344ccac343186351d02e2ff4a008c973977:13

value
1701675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d32d457f68b8df039cd729513b2ff93fdf0c57 OP_EQUAL
address
3BhiZH3dyiQ6yTKdiLnRjojiZPF5xqhgUs
transaction
56e8699e193a80f149088145fdaa8344ccac343186351d02e2ff4a008c973977
confirmations
47887
spent
true